Java表格控件FineReport:[9]多系列分类

 时间:2026-02-15 06:48:49

1、解决思路

使用单元格作为图表的数据源,在单元格中将数据重新排序,即形成一个交叉报表,横向和纵向表头分别是分类和系列,缺省的地方会自动显示为空,然后将系列重新排序即可。

2、单元格数据

如下图,将数据列拖曳至单元格中,形成交叉报表,并计算每个系列下的汇总流量值:

注:要手动设置C15,也就是sum函数所在单元格的左父格,设为A15。

交叉报表的制作方式请查看交叉报表

Java表格控件FineReport:[9]多系列分类

3、 单元格重新排序

选中图表系列所在单元格,也就是A15,在单元格属性表-扩展属性>扩展后中,选择降序排序,公式为=C15,如下图:

Java表格控件FineReport:[9]多系列分类

4、点击分页预览,会发现交叉表中系列名称又重新弄排好序了,如下图: 

Java表格控件FineReport:[9]多系列分类

5、 图表数据源

单元格数据制作好了,下面将单元格数据与图表进行绑定,也就是重新添加图表数据源,选中图表,在图表属性表-数据一栏中,数据来源选择单元格数据源,如下图:

注:如果不想将单元格数据显示出来,在将其隐藏。

Java表格控件FineReport:[9]多系列分类

6、 效果查看

点击分页预览,效果如下:模板效果在线查看请点击sort.cpt

已完成模板请参照%FR_HOME%\WebReport\WEB-INF\reportlets\doc\advanced\chart\sort.cpt

Java表格控件FineReport:[9]多系列分类

  • 图示EXCEL表格vba系列83之代码实现汉字品显示
  • 菠萝酱的制作方法
  • 智能电网输电线路在线监测系统YKJ
  • 自闭症可以治愈吗
  • 豆腐乳烧排骨
  • 热门搜索
    什么叫做化学变化 开业大吉祝福语 卡贴机什么意思啊 ckn是什么意思污的 最终幻想14什么职业好玩 权威的意思 mango是什么意思 鬼迷心窍的意思 望天门山古诗的意思 配号是什么意思